Blackburn Rovers lead West Ham United by 1-0 at Upton Park after a twelfth minute goal by Jason Roberts. With West Ham desperately needing all three points to have even the slightest hope of avoiding relegation, it wasn't an idieal start, and they made matters worse for themselves by playing extremely sloppy football at both ends of the pitch, preferring to sling in (terribly struck) long balls than make intelligent decisions with short passes.
West Ham United Vs. Blackburn Rovers: 1-0 Blackburn At Halftime
They did, however, have a minor resurgence towards the end of the half, coming after a mistake by Chris Samba in an aerial battle for Carlton Cole. Just why this was the impetus for West Ham to come at their visitors with pace, power and no little threat isn't entirely clear, but they did look much more dangerous in the final few minutes and gave goalkeeper Paul Robinson a few scares. Still, they need at least two goals today, or the Championship is calling.
